Output 5c27884cee4c78b2f7016677053b1e87f201ff81ab73151f6d216c695065e93d:1

value
42480000
script pubkey
OP_HASH160 OP_PUSHBYTES_20 d2d44f5e3777f0ef9b573f4f8b118e745f82ed8b OP_EQUAL
address
ABf2uEWVQ6twpta456yBaW3WupapQxNLva
transaction
5c27884cee4c78b2f7016677053b1e87f201ff81ab73151f6d216c695065e93d